How do you find the area of a triangle

Use the formula:
[tex] \frac{b\: \times \:h}{2} [/tex]
B refers to the base and H refers to the height of the triangle.
As such, multiply both the base and height of the triangle and divide the answer by 2, to find the area of the triangle.
